Description

Neopybuthrin is a synthetic pyrethroid insecticide known for its potent neurotoxic activity against a broad spectrum of pests. This compound is valued for its effectiveness in agricultural and public health applications, offering a reliable solution for integrated pest management programs. It is primarily utilized by manufacturers in the agrochemical industry for formulating crop protection products and by public health authorities for vector control.

Application

  • Agricultural Insecticides: A key active ingredient in formulations targeting lepidopteran, coleopteran, and other insect pests in crops like cotton, cereals, and vegetables.
  • Public Health Pest Control: Used in mosquito control programs and other vector management initiatives to combat disease transmission.
  • Professional Pest Management: Incorporated into products for the control of crawling and flying insects in commercial and industrial settings.
  • Animal Health: Potential use in ectoparasiticide products for livestock and companion animals.
  • Non-Crop Applications: Suitable for use in forestry and turf management to protect against destructive insect infestations.
  • Technical Material for Formulation: Supplied as a high-purity technical grade material for downstream manufacturers to produce various end-use products (e.g., emulsifiable concentrates, wettable powders).

Basic Information

Product Name Neopybuthrin
CAS No. 50641-85-5
Molecular Formula C₂₂H₂₃NO₄
Molecular Weight 365.4 g/mol
Synonyms Neopybuthrin; (RS)-α-cyano-3-phenoxybenzyl (1RS,3RS;1RS,3SR)-2,2-dimethyl-3-(2-methylprop-1-enyl)cyclopropanecarboxylate; 2,2-Dimethyl-3-(2-methyl-1-propenyl)cyclopropanecarboxylic acid cyano(3-phenoxyphenyl)methyl ester; Fenpybuthrin (common name); Vectron; Other trade names may apply.
